Introduction to React Native and Native
Choosing between React Native and Native development hinges on specific app requirements. React Native enables developers to write code in JavaScript and render it using native components, providing a cross-platform solution that can save both time and resources. In contrast, Native development involves writing separate codebases for each platform (iOS and Android) using platform-specific languages like Swift or Java/Kotlin, offering deeper integration and potentially better performance.
React Native uses a combination of JavaScript and native APIs, allowing for near-native performance and a smoother user experience. However, for applications demanding heavy computational tasks or those requiring extensive utilization of device-specific features such as AR or VR, native development might outperform React Native.
Development Speed: React Native can significantly reduce development time, thanks to its single codebase for multiple platforms and an extensive library of pre-built components. This advantage can translate into lower costs and faster time-to-market. Native development, on the other hand, often requires building two separate apps, potentially doubling the time and resources needed.
When it comes to user experience, both platforms have their pros and cons. React Native offers a great user interface and experience for most applications, but might sometimes fall short in delivering that ‘native feel.’ Native development allows for crafting highly customized and platform-optimized user interfaces, which can result in superior user experiences.
Community and support: React Native boasts a robust community and widespread industry adoption, translating into extensive resources, libraries, and tools available to developers. Native development communities are equally strong but more fragmented by platform, which might lead to increased complexity in finding specific support.

Performance: React Native vs Native
When it comes to performance, native applications often lead the pack. Native apps are written in platform-specific languages like Swift for iOS and Kotlin for Android. This allows them to take full advantage of the device’s hardware and system resources.
React Native, while performant, relies on a JavaScript layer to communicate with native components. This can introduce some latency, especially in computation-heavy tasks. However, for many apps, this difference in speed is negligible. The JavaScript bridge has improved significantly over the years, and Facebook, the creator of React Native, continuously rolls out updates to optimize performance.
Memory Usage
Native apps have lower memory overhead compared to React Native apps. Using JavaScriptCore to execute JavaScript code can increase memory consumption in React Native applications. In contrast, native apps are optimized to use memory more efficiently because they directly interface with the device’s operating system.
Animation and Graphics
In terms of animation and graphical performance, native apps have a clear edge. They make use of fully optimized, platform-specific libraries that handle animations and graphics smoothly. React Native has caught up to some extent with libraries like Reanimated and Gesture Handler, but they still lag behind the fluidity achieved by native apps.
Overall, the decision between React Native and Native for performance should hinge on the specific needs of your app. For instance, high-performance video games or applications requiring complex animations would benefit more from being developed natively. On the other hand, standard business apps with less emphasis on speed and more on cross-platform compatibility can afford the trade-offs that come with using React Native.
Development Speed and Cost Efficiency
When comparing React Native and Native approaches, development speed and cost efficiency are crucial factors. React Native stands out for its faster development timeline. Since it’s a cross-platform framework, developers can write code once and deploy it on both iOS and Android. This drastically reduces the development time and cost.
On the other hand, native development usually requires two separate codebases — one for iOS and one for Android. This not only means more development time but also increases the overall cost. Plus, maintaining two codebases adds an extra layer of complexity.
React Native leverages a large pool of JavaScript developers, which are generally more abundant and less expensive than platform-specific developers such as those who specialize in Swift for iOS or Kotlin for Android. Moreover, the framework’s hot-reloading feature allows developers to see changes instantly without rebuilding the entire app, further speeding up the development process.
However, there are scenarios where native development becomes necessary, especially for applications requiring heavy graphical computations or platform-specific features. In such cases, despite the higher cost and longer timeline, a native approach might be more efficient in the long run due to its potential performance benefits.
React Native provides a middle ground with its bridge technology, enabling the use of native modules to overcome the limitations of JavaScript and gain access to native functionalities when needed. Despite this, achieving performance parity with fully native apps can sometimes require additional effort and fine-tuning.
Overall, React Native offers a compelling case for faster and cost-efficient app development under most circumstances. It allows companies to launch their products more quickly while keeping budgets under control. Yet, when the highest performance or specialized functionalities are crucial, native development might still be the better choice despite its higher cost and longer development time.
User Experience and Interface
When it comes to user experience and interface, both React Native and native development have their own advantages and trade-offs. Understanding these can help determine which is better for your app.
React Native allows developers to write a single codebase that can be deployed across multiple platforms. This means that consistent user interfaces can be maintained across iOS and Android devices, saving time and ensuring uniformity. However, achieving pixel-perfect design may sometimes be challenging, especially when dealing with platform-specific UI components.
On the other hand, native development allows for the creation of highly tailored experiences specific to the iOS or Android platform. Native apps can fully utilize the unique UI elements and capabilities of each platform, providing a more seamless and intuitive experience for the user. This can be particularly important for apps where the design and user interaction play a critical role.
Another aspect to consider is the ability to access and use native components and APIs. With React Native, this often requires bridging native modules, which can add complexity and potential performance overhead. Native development doesn’t face this issue, as it has direct access to all platform-specific APIs and components.
The choice between React Native and native for user experience and interface ultimately depends on the specific needs of your app and your development team’s expertise. If you need platform-specific features and top-notch performance, native might be the way to go. If you prioritize code reusability and a faster development cycle, React Native can be an excellent choice.
